    I believe on that website, the REA has to have it repaired ASAP! No waiting period, only waiting for as long as it takes for the LL/REA to get a plumber

    If they don’t do it in a reasonably timely manner, then you can take them to VCAT, in which it will be heard within 2 business days and/or get a plumber yourself and have the REA reimburse you. But the tenantsvic website should lay it all out for you in regards to your rights and reimbursement
